John Norman Mann, 80, of Corvallis died Dec. 21 at his home.
He was born in Grand Island, Neb., to Norton and Nina Mann. He was the youngest of 14 children. John came to Albany at the age of 16. He joined the Marine Corps in April 1952 and fought in Korea. He was discharged in June 1954. He married Shirley "Pony" Mann on Feb. 3, 1961, in Stevenson, Wash.
John had several jobs in Albany working in the logging business and for mills. He was working on the building of the Detroit Dam when he enlisted in the Marine Corps.
John went to work for Northwest Natural Gas Company in April 1956, where he remained until his retirement in November 1991. At that time he moved to La Pine, where he and his wife, Pony, had a small business. They returned to the Willamette Valley in 2008.
John enjoyed horses and wood working. He was a member of the American Legion and the Marine Corps League. He was a former member of the Linn County Posse.
John is survived by his wife, Pony; children Sandra Nelson of Albany, Mike, Kelly and Perry Mann of La Pine, Yvette Smith of Texas, Becky Sapp of Billings, Mont., and Tammy Adair of Philomath; 17 grandchildren; 27 great-grandchildren; five great-great-grandchildren; and sister Margaret McDonald of Albany.
He was preceded in death by two infant sons, Norman and John D.
